GRAPHIC ALGOL

Specialty Definition: GRAPHIC ALGOL

DomainDefinition

Computing

Graphic ALGOL Generation of shaded perspective picures in real time. ["An Extended ALGOL 60 for Shaded Computer Graphics", B. Jones, Proc ACM Symp on Graphic Languages, Apr 1976]. Source: The Free On-line Dictionary of Computing.
